Output d6c971a1fb6251ba3dd81ce139d12b2755cd83ff91b691732dd3731c668db996:71

value
145689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a56c01d74ea72f3b00d8e6221b4f3a29f935ad OP_EQUAL
address
3DWXG1FkrUtnfkJsRThWhCQS2Lab9X7qQ7
transaction
d6c971a1fb6251ba3dd81ce139d12b2755cd83ff91b691732dd3731c668db996
confirmations
195274
spent
true